Due to uncalibrated refractometer, my salinity drifted to 1.030 from 1.026. mostbof my sps are fine, just lost 4 frags. I have swapped out 5 gallon with RODI (system around 85 gallon) on Saturday. that brings the salinity down to 1.028. Since then, I am swapping out 1 gallon RODI per day (2nd day) but still showing 1.028.

Questions:
1. based on different read, seems I will need to swap out a total of 6.3 gallon RODI to bring down to 1.026. Should I just do the 1 gallon per day swap or is it safe to do it the same day? I worries with the other items like Ca, Alk (my alk hovers between 6.5 to 7). I have increased the alk dosing to compensate the swap. My Ca is at 400

2. For Mg level, for some reason my Mg is at 1200 (used to around 1300-1400). I read that due to impurities concern, I don't want to dump 1,000 mL in one day. I been doing 160 mL per day, this will take me around 10 days or so to reach 1400. Would it be safe to have the mg level this low for 10 more days?

Yes, swapping out 1 gallon per day is a good plan. If you have time available, I'd do 1/2 gallon twice a day.

Yes, raising the mag slowly is a fine plan, although I'm not sure you need to go that slow. Note that the mag rise will also boost salinity.

The good news on salinity, after I calibrated my ATC refractometer with the 35 ppt solutuon, currently my salinity is 1.026 (this after swap about a total of 7 gallon RODI the past 3 days. I was calibrating it with RO water to 0 value , I forgot that with BRS, they include the calibration sol. So my salinity was not as high as I originally thought (I think it was 1.028).

Lastly, with the Alk, I am using Randy's 2 part and I was dosing 215 mL per day (throughout the day), and since the issue with salinity and swapping with RODI, my alk seems to drift down to 6.5. I increased the alk dosing by 50mL per day to 265mL. Would this be an issue?

Thanks Randy. I ran out of my mag test solution (Red Sea), hope to get the new one by this coming Friday. Will I be able to hold off in dosing more mag until I get to test or continue dosing high amt. I am not sure how my mag dropped by that much if my salinity is high.

Probably testing error. Magnesium can't suddenly drop.

As long as the demand in terms of dKH per day seems reasonable for what is in the tank, increasing the two part dosage can be increased.
